    Limited Edition table 'M24' by Klemens Schillinger, signed and numbered, 24 mm tread bar, MDF plate, aluminum base and handle, height adjustable. The M24 table derives its name from its defining feature: a threaded bar onto which a cast aluminum base, a tabletop, and a handle can be easily screwed upon. This allows for height adjustment of the tabletop and effortless assembly without any tools. However the journey of bringing the M24 table to life began newly four years earlier, in 2020, when I created a prototype for my exhibition "Hardware" at Galerie Rauminhalt. Later that year, the prototype was acquired by the Museum for Applied Arts in Vienna, suggesting a promising future for the table. And despite attracting interest from several companies, none of them followed through with producing the table. A scenario not uncommon in today's oversaturated design world. While I take pride in the prototype's inclusion in a design collection, seeing the table produced, even in a small batch, fills me with optimism. It signifies a potential life beyond the confines of a museum storage...
